XML 87 R76.htm IDEA: XBRL DOCUMENT v3.21.2
Stock-Based Incentive Plan - Compensation Expense Related to Stock Incentive Plans Recognized (Detail) - USD ($)
$ in Thousands
9 Months Ended
Sep. 30, 2021
Sep. 30, 2020
Share-based Payment Arrangement, Additional Disclosure [Abstract]    
Total expense $ 2,746 $ 1,918
Tax benefit on nonqualified stock option expense, restricted stock awards and disqualifying dispositions of incentive stock options 389 375
Stock Options [Member]    
Share-based Payment Arrangement, Additional Disclosure [Abstract]    
Total expense 62 274
Restricted Stock Awards and Restricted Stock Units [Member]    
Share-based Payment Arrangement, Additional Disclosure [Abstract]    
Total expense 2,612 1,579
Employee Stock Purchase Plan [Member]    
Share-based Payment Arrangement, Additional Disclosure [Abstract]    
Total expense $ 72 $ 65